Output 804d6f13050422ce24196833f4be843990ce2e41d1c6aa3f1aadc4aba9c27ef3:2

value
764502436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d0cecf31eb6231276604569634aea4e575bc9076 OP_EQUAL
address
MSwEXhNSQJkgfYjzpBxHCyfYP4rzHCgstU
transaction
804d6f13050422ce24196833f4be843990ce2e41d1c6aa3f1aadc4aba9c27ef3
spent
true